Mission
Statement
Women
Professionals in
Government, a
501c3
organization,
meets on the
first Thursday
of every month
at the Houston
Club to have
lunch, network,
and hear an
outstanding
community
leader. The
meetings are
open to city,
county, state,
and federal
professional
women, as well
as men, who work
in or with
government.
The Corporation is organized exclusively for charitable, educational and social welfare purposes to facilitate the development of a support network among members interested in government and public policy, to impart knowledge and skills essential to career growth in government and public policy, to provide scholarship opportunities to young women pursuing degrees in government and public policy, to provide grant funding to agencies serving women and/or children and for any and all lawful activities deemed to be in the best interest of its membership as long as these activities do not contradict the non-profit, and politically nonpartisan basis of this organization.
